Here's a quick question I had been pondering for quite some time now. If you are not already aware, Ganga ma is not only a goddess but the embodiment of the Ganges river. The story is that Ganga ma came cascading down from the mountain tops (some texts say her original source is actually heaven) but the force of her landing would have destroyed the earth, so thinking of his feet Shiva caught her in the locks of his hair. This is why in most depictions of Shiva you can see Ganga ma's face and water flourishing from his head.
